Contributions to Kerala more than Centres initial grant: CM

A special session of the Assembly was constituted after the floods ravaged Kerala recently. During the session, Chief Minister Pinarayi Vijayan said that the Chief Minister Distress Relief Fund (CMDRF) has received Rs 730 crore in terms of contributions in just 15 days.

For perspective, this is 21.70% more than the Rs 600 crore given by the Centre as an initial grant.

Help in the form of food, medicines, and clothes as well has been received by the state from across the country.

The Kerala Government has announced Rs 10,000 for the flood victims as a relief. About 3,91,494 families from 14 districts will benefit.

The state is estimated to have received 352.2 mm of rain between August 9 and 15, causing the worst ever floods in a century. As per the government's estimates, a loss of Rs 20,000 crore has been suffered by the state.
